发明名称 | 用于确保程序原态运行的系统和方法 | ||
摘要 | 根据本发明,提出了一种用于确保程序原态运行的方法,包括:将程序的程序实体和与程序实体相对应的参考程序框架预先分别存储在运行体系和防护体系的存储器中,其中所述运行体系和防护体系彼此独立运行;将程序实体从运行体系的存储器读取到比较器中,而将与所述程序实体相对应的参考程序框架从防护体系的存储器读取到比较器中;在比较器中将所述程序实体自身的程序框架与所述参考程序框架进行比较,如果两者不一致,则表明所述程序已被纂改;以及如果两者一致,则表明所述程序正常。 | ||
申请公布号 | CN100389372C | 申请公布日期 | 2008.05.21 |
申请号 | CN200510092018.X | 申请日期 | 2005.08.16 |
申请人 | 联想(北京)有限公司 | 发明人 | 姜珊 |
分类号 | G06F1/00(2006.01) | 主分类号 | G06F1/00(2006.01) |
代理机构 | 中科专利商标代理有限责任公司 | 代理人 | 朱进桂 |
主权项 | 1.一种用于确保程序原态运行的方法,包括:将程序的程序实体和与程序实体相对应的参考程序框架预先分别存储在运行体系和防护体系的存储器中,其中所述运行体系和防护体系彼此独立运行;将程序实体从运行体系的存储器读取到比较器中,而将与所述程序实体相对应的参考程序框架从防护体系的存储器读取到比较器中;在比较器中将所述程序实体自身的程序框架与所述参考程序框架进行比较,如果两者不一致,则表明所述程序已被纂改;以及如果两者一致,则表明所述程序正常。 | ||
地址 | 100085北京市海淀区上地创业路6号 |